Jayven Williams Delivers Best Effort of Season
Summerville was led to victory by Jayven Williams, who turned in his biggest game of the season on Friday. Williams rushed for 278 yards and four touchdowns while picking up 10.3 yards per carry. He showed off some serious burst, cutting through the defense on one rush that went for 55 yards.
The victory for Summerville keeps them at an undefeated 7-0. Williams and Summerville will be playing in front of their home fans against Ashley Ridge at 7:30 p.m. on Friday.

Ryan Campbell Sets Career High in Rushing Yards
On Friday, Fort Dorchester got the W thanks in part to Ryan Campbell playing the best football he has all season. Campbell rushed for 249 yards and four touchdowns while picking up 9.2 yards per carry, good enough to set a new career-high in rushing yards in the process. He is becoming a predictor of Fort Dorchester's success: when he posts at least two rushing touchdowns the team is undefeated (and 1-3 when he doesn't).
Fort Dorchester pushed their record up to 4-3 with the victory, which was their sixth straight at home dating back to last season. They and James Island are set to duel on Friday.

A Season-Best Effort from Trevor Kalisz Leads Ashley Ridge over Stall
Ashley Ridge was led to victory by Trevor Kalisz, who turned in his biggest game of the season on Friday. Kalisz threw for 201 yards and four touchdowns on only 15 passes.
Stall's probably not too fond of Kalisz given he always seems to get the better of them. When Kalisz last faced the Warriors back in October of 2023, he threw for 251 yards and five touchdowns while completing 83.3% of his passes.

Acosta Made His Presence Known in Ashley Ridge's 72-0 Victory
Keeping Kalisz company is Jayden Acosta, a fellow Ashley Ridge player. He rushed for 91 yards and two touchdowns on only nine carries.
Acosta might have his next game, a home matchup with Summerville, circled on his calendar. Back in October of 2023 (the last time Acosta saw the Green Wave), he rushed for 202 yards and three touchdowns.
